EcoStruxure I/O Smart Link
Introduction
The I/O Smart Link device has 11 channels (24 Vdc) and can be connected to devices in the Acti 9 range equipped with a Ti24 interface. Thanks to the Ti24 link, data can be transmitted from the I/O Smart Link device to a PLC or a supervision system via a Modbus communication network.
The I/O Smart Link channels can also be used to transmit standardized I/O. The I/O Smart Link device can also therefore communicate with devices (not in the Acti 9 range) with or without a Ti24 link.
Devices which can be connected to the I/O Smart Link device include:
-
Acti 9 products: control switch for iACT24 contactors and iATL24 impulse relays, iC60 iOF+SD24 indication auxiliary, C60 OF+SD24 indication auxiliary, RCA iC60 remote control with Ti24 interface, Reflex iC60 integrated control circuit breaker with Ti24 interface
-
Meters: iEM2000T or other meters (Schneider Electric or other manufacturers) in compliance with IEC 62053-21 (minimum pulse 30 ms).
-
Any product (not in the Acti 9 range) that has command and control information: two discrete 24 V outputs and one discrete 24 V inputs.
The I/O Smart Link device is an intermediary between the supervisor and various electrical appliances. It can therefore be used to retrieve and process data received from devices and also control them. The functions available depend on the type of connected devices.

Reset Button
There are two levels of reset launched by pressing the Reset button (R):
-
Level 1: Press and hold the Reset button for between 1 and 10 seconds to reset the communication settings and trigger Auto Baud rate of the I/O Smart Link. See Auto Baud Rate for more information.
-
Level 2: Press and hold the Reset button for more than 10 seconds to reset the I/O Smart Link device to its factory settings. See Resetting of factory parameters for more information.

Checking the Modbus Serial Link
The table gives the characteristics of the RS 485link that need to be checked during installation:
Designation |
Description |
---|---|
Shielding connection |
Each Modbus serial link must have shielding connected at one point to an earthed link. |
Bus polarization |
NOTE: This polarization is recommended for the client.
|
Line terminator |
Two Modbus line terminators (120 Ohm + 1 nF), reference VW3A8306DRC. The Modbus cable communication pair has characteristic impedance of 120 Ohm. The Modbus cable must therefore have a Modbus line terminator with 120 Ohm impedance at each end. The Modbus client is at one end of the Modbus cable and usually has a switchable terminal impedance. At the other end of the Modbus cable, a Modbus line terminator with 120 Ohm impedance must be connected. To obtain a high-frequency impedance of 120 Ohm without loading the cable with direct current, the Modbus line terminator is optimized in the form of an RC cell: 120 Ohm in series with a 1 nF capacitor and two 10 cm wires for direct connection to the 5-pin connector of the last Modbus interface module, between D0 and D1. |
Ground polarity |
The ground circuit (0 V of an optional power supply) must be connected directly to a protected earth, preferably at a single point on the bus. This point is usually placed on the client or its servers. |
Trunk cable |
A pair of shielded twisted cables and a third conductor at minimum. |
Maximum length of bus |
1000 m (3280.84 ft) with the Schneider Electric 50965 cable. |
